Factors Influencing Repair Costs
The cost of repairing a conservatory can change considerably based on a number of aspects. A few of the crucial aspects that could modify repair costs consist of:
Type of Material
Conservatories can be constructed from various materials-- uPVC, wood, or aluminum. Each product has its own qualities and associated expenses:- uPVC: Generally the most affordable, but it may be less long lasting than other options.
- Wood: Offers visual appeal but typically needs more maintenance and can have greater repair expenses due to potential rot or insect damage.
- Aluminum: While long lasting, repairs can be more pricey due to the product's toughness.
Extent of Damage
The severity of the damage substantially affects repair costs:- Minor repairs (e.g., little leaks, fixing hinges) can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500.
- Moderate damage (e.g., changing panels or seals) might cost between ₤ 500 and ₤ 1,500.
- Significant overhauls (e.g., structural issues or roof replacements) can escalate the expenses to ₤ 1,500 or more.
Labor Costs
Labour rates vary by area and efficiency. Working with a competent specialist might require greater initial expenses but can save cash in the long run due to skilled craftsmanship.Ease of access
Reduce of access can influence both labor requirements and overall cost. For instance, conservatories situated high off the ground can require scaffolding, which increases labor costs.Place
The geographical area likewise plays a role in figuring out repair expenses. Urban settings typically have greater labor rates compared to backwoods.
Common Conservatory Repairs
Understanding typical issues and repair types can help property owners in determining what to anticipate. Some of the most common conservatory repairs include:
- Roof Repairs: Loss of insulation, leaks, or damaged panels are common issues that require timely attention.
- Seal Replacement: Over time, seals can degrade, causing draughtiness or water ingress, necessitating fast repair or replacement.
- Frame Repairs: Damage to conservatory frames, whether from weather-related wear or pest problems, may need attention.
- Glazing Repairs: Cracked or broken glass panels require immediate repair to make sure safety and energy effectiveness.
- Ventilation Fixes: Poor ventilation can lead to temperature level issues or condensation issues, which frequently need additional modifications.
Approximating Potential Costs
Homeowners usually want a concept of prospective costs before devoting to repairs. Below are average estimates for common repairs:
Repair Type | Approximated Cost Range |
---|---|
Roof Repair |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500 |
Seal Replacement | ₤ 150 - ₤ 600 |
Frame Repairs | ₤ 200 - ₤ 1,200 |
Glazing Repairs | ₤ 100 - ₤ 800 |
Ventilation Adjustments | ₤ 200 - ₤ 1,000 |
These expenses are indicative and can vary based upon the geographical location and the particular conservatory issues.
Tips For Minimizing Conservatory Repair Costs
To keep repair costs manageable, property owners can take preventive steps:
- Regular Maintenance: Conduct routine examine seals, frames, and roofing systems to capture issues early.
- Tidy Gutters and Drains: Ensure appropriate drain to prevent water damage.
- Check for Pests: Regularly examine for signs of insect problems in wood frames and deal with any issues immediately.
- Make Use Of a Professional Survey: Consider having a professional examination to recognize potential vulnerabilities before they intensify into considerable repairs.
